Transaction d8392670515fe71f84d66da6e42a407b81c710a84c854ddd5e069e8424629214

2 Input
2 Outputs
  • d8392670515fe71f84d66da6e42a407b81c710a84c854ddd5e069e8424629214:0
  • value  381614
    address  34BFPjYzwU7cU3NJAoeFLn1vx7zLuqWNKt
  • d8392670515fe71f84d66da6e42a407b81c710a84c854ddd5e069e8424629214:1
  • value  1870116
    address  34iBjq8Erbb7zEHMCxPGFMUShhYpCGoGXn